主键定义什么数据类型

共3个回答 2025-04-08 难独终  
回答数 3 浏览数 144
问答网首页 > 网络技术 > 网络数据 > 主键定义什么数据类型
 被冰住的玫瑰花 被冰住的玫瑰花
主键(PRIMARY KEY)是数据库中用于唯一标识表中每条记录的字段或字段组合。它确保了表中每一行的唯一性,并且每个主键的组合在数据库中通常只出现一次。 主键数据类型取决于表的结构以及业务需求。常见的主键类型包括: 整数型(INTEGER):如整型、长整型等,适用于数值型数据。 字符串型(STRING):如文本、字符等,适用于非数值型数据。 日期时间型(DATE/TIME):如日期型、时间型等,适用于日期和时间信息。 数字型(NUMERIC):如浮点数、小数等,适用于带有小数的数字。 布尔型(BOOLEAN):如真(TRUE)、假(FALSE)等,适用于逻辑值。 复合类型:某些数据库支持复合主键,即由多个字段组合而成,可以包含上述多种类型的数据。 在选择主键数据类型时,应考虑以下几点: 数据的唯一性要求:确保主键能够唯一地标识每一条记录。 性能考量:选择适当的数据类型可以提高查询效率和存储空间的使用效率。 可维护性:选择的数据类型应便于后续的维护和更新操作。 遵守约定:遵循数据库规范和标准,例如SQL标准中的主键约束规则。 总之,主键定义的数据类型需要根据实际的业务需求和数据库特性来确定,以确保数据库的一致性、完整性和高效性。
主键定义什么数据类型
嗜你如命嗜你如命
主键(PRIMARY KEY)是数据库中用来唯一标识每一条记录的字段或字段组合。它的主要作用包括: 唯一性:确保每一条记录在数据库中都有一个唯一的标识,防止重复数据的出现。 排序和检索:通过主键,可以方便地对记录进行排序和检索。 关联性:主键通常与外键相关联,用于表示表之间的关联关系。 索引:主键通常需要建立索引,以便提高查询性能。 完整性约束:在数据库中,主键通常作为外键的参照条件,以确保数据的完整性。 根据不同的应用场景和需求,主键的数据类型可以是多种类型,如整型、字符串型、日期时间型、数字型等。常见的主键数据类型包括: 整数型(INT):适用于表示数值型数据。 字符串型(VARCHAR):适用于表示文本型数据。 日期时间型(DATETIME):适用于表示日期和时间数据。 数字型(DECIMAL):适用于表示带有小数的数值数据。 二进制型(BINARY):适用于表示二进制数据。 布尔型(BOOLEAN):适用于表示逻辑值(真/假)。 空值型(NULL):在某些情况下,主键可以为空值。 在选择主键数据类型时,需要考虑数据的特性、应用需求以及性能优化等因素。
ECHO 处于关闭状态。ECHO 处于关闭状态。
主键(PRIMARY KEY)是数据库中用于唯一标识表中每个记录的字段或字段组合。它确保了表中数据的一致性和完整性,防止了重复数据的存在。 在定义主键时,需要考虑以下几个因素: 唯一性:主键字段的值必须是唯一的,不能有重复。这可以保证表中的每一行数据都是独一无二的,从而避免了数据冗余和冲突。 非空性:主键字段的值通常不能为空。这是因为如果主键字段为空,那么该记录就没有被成功插入到数据库中,这会导致数据的不一致。 稳定性:主键字段的值在整个表的数据生命周期内应该是稳定的。这意味着主键字段的值不会因为表的修改而发生变化,从而保证了数据的一致性。 可扩展性:主键字段的值应该足够大,以便能够容纳未来可能产生的数据。如果主键字段的值过小,可能会导致数据溢出或性能问题。 可读性:主键字段的值应该具有易于理解的命名规则,以便开发人员和维护人员能够快速识别和理解。 常见的主键数据类型包括整数、字符串、日期时间等。例如,一个名为“ID”的主键字段,其数据类型可能是整数值,如INTEGER PRIMARY KEY;或者是一个字符串值,如VARCHAR(255) PRIMARY KEY;或者是一个日期时间值,如DATETIME PRIMARY KEY。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

网络数据相关问答

  • 2025-05-04 数据大数据特点是什么

    大数据的特点主要包括以下几个方面: 三V特性:数据量(VOLUME)、速度(VELOCITY)和多样性(VARIETY)。这意味着大数据不仅数据量大,而且数据产生的速度非常快,且数据类型多样。 价值密度低:大数据...

  • 2025-05-04 什么是大数据系统搭建

    大数据系统搭建是指利用计算机技术和数据处理技术,对大量、多样、高速的数据进行采集、存储、处理和分析,以从中提取有价值的信息和知识。这个过程通常包括数据采集、数据存储、数据处理、数据分析和数据可视化等环节。 大数据系统搭建...

  • 2025-05-04 数据波动率指标是什么

    数据波动率指标是一种用于衡量市场或资产价格波动程度的统计工具。它通过计算一段时间内价格变动的幅度来评估市场的波动性,并帮助投资者和分析师理解市场的稳定性和风险水平。 波动率指标通常分为两类:绝对波动率和相对波动率。绝对波...

  • 2025-05-04 淘宝大数据是什么意思

    淘宝大数据是指在淘宝平台上产生的大量用户数据。这些数据包括用户的购买行为、浏览记录、搜索关键词、评价信息等,通过对这些数据的分析和挖掘,可以帮助商家和平台了解消费者的喜好和需求,从而做出更精准的营销策略和产品推荐。...

  • 2025-05-04 大数据时代我们注意什么

    大数据时代,我们需要注意以下几点: 数据隐私保护:在收集、存储和处理大量数据时,必须确保遵守相关的数据保护法规,防止个人隐私泄露。 数据安全:确保数据存储和传输过程中的安全性,防止数据被恶意攻击或丢失。 数据...

  • 2025-05-04 什么图体现数据偏差大

    在数据分析中,图通常用于直观地展示数据分布和趋势。当数据存在较大偏差时,可以通过以下几种图形来体现: 直方图(HISTOGRAM):如果某个数据集中的数据点分布不均匀,或者某些类别的数值异常高或低,直方图会显示这种不...

问答网AI智能助手
Hi,我是您的智能问答助手!您可以在输入框内输入问题,让我帮您及时解答相关疑问。
您可以这样问我:
数据大数据特点是什么
买沙发需要关注什么数据
数据时代智能建造是什么